How Golf Scramble Tournaments Work: Rules and Format

Scramble tournaments mix fun and teamwork on the golf course. In these events, teams of two to four players all tee off and then pick the best shot. Everyone then plays their next shot from that best spot until the hole is finished. It's a great way for players with different skills to help each other out. Imagine one teammate’s long drive giving the others a clear shot toward an easy putt, it makes the game more relaxed and enjoyable.

Rules about picking the best shot are simple but key. After everyone hits, the team agrees on the best ball, and every next shot comes from that spot. On the green, players can move their ball up to one club length for a better lie, except if the ball is in hazards like sand or water. Standard USGA rules for bunkers and water hazards still count, though some events add their own tweaks to fit the course. This mix of common and local rules keeps the play fast and fair.

Scoring in a scramble is straightforward. Teams just count the total strokes it takes to finish each hole together. Because everyone moves on after finding the best shot, rounds are quicker, which keeps the energy high and the mood social. Regripping Golf Clubs: Fresh and Smooth Finish

Ready to give your clubs the refresh they deserve? Start by clearing off a neat, clean space and gathering your tools: a hook-blade knife (for easy cutting), a table vise to hold your club steady, double-sided grip tape, a heat gun to warm things up, and some grip solvent. With these in hand, you'll be set for a fun, rewarding DIY project that boosts your club's performance. Just follow these nine easy steps:

  1. Lay out all your tools on your clean workspace.
  2. Clamp the club firmly in the table vise at waist height.
  3. Use the hook-blade knife to carefully cut and slide off the old grip.
  4. Wave the heat gun over the old tape, moving it slowly back and forth until the glue softens.
  5. Remove the loosened tape and any sticky residue from the shaft.
  6. Stick on new double-sided tape along the shaft, making sure the edges line up evenly.
  7. Spray a good amount of solvent inside the new grip and on the taped shaft.
  8. Slide the grip onto the shaft, lining up any logos or marks just the way you like.
  9. Give the butt end a firm tap on the ground so the grip settles snugly; check to see if it's aligned right.

After these steps, take a minute to look over your work. For putters, it helps to close one eye and peek down the shaft – this little trick makes sure the flat side of the grip sits straight and true to the club face. A good tap early on also helps get any trapped air out.

Once your new grip is in place, let it dry in a warm spot for about 10 to 15 minutes before you hit the course. Wipe away any extra solvent and let your club sit for a few more hours. Golf Shaft Fundamentals: Types, Materials, and Key Performance Attributes

Golf shafts come in a few main types. Steel and graphite shafts take the lead, while multi-material hybrids are making their mark. Steel shafts tip the scales at around 120 grams. They're tough and budget-friendly, which makes them a favorite among golfers who need a sturdy, reliable club.

Graphite shafts weigh much less, between 50 and 85 grams, which can really boost your swing speed. Sure, you might lose a bit of control, but that extra snap in your drive can open up new distance. Imagine switching to graphite and feeling that faster swing; it's a game changer.

Flex is a big deal when choosing a shaft. It tells you how much the shaft bends during your swing. Even a small change in flex can add a few extra yards to your shot, thanks to the way energy transfers through the swing. The spot where the shaft bends the most is called the kick-point, and it can tweak your launch angle.

Torque, measured in degrees, is another important factor. A higher torque means the shaft twists more, which might lead to less consistency if you're hitting powerful shots. Think of it like a twist in a dance move, too much can throw everything off.

Shaft length matters too. A tiny half-inch error could cost you about 7% in carry distance, while a full inch might drop it by 14%. Every little detail in how a shaft is built plays a part in helping you hit that perfect, precise shot.

The Evolution of New Orleans Golf Tournaments: New Orleans Classic History

img-1.jpg

New Orleans has been the stage for some of golf’s most intense battles. Its famous PGA events have sparked excitement for decades. Tournament names steeped in tradition draw players who thrive on a good challenge. Courses like TPC Louisiana in Avondale, English Turn, Lakewood, and Bayou Oaks have all hosted these classic match-ups. Back in the early days, legends such as Byron Nelson played on these greens, setting a high standard from the very first tournaments at Bayou Oaks.

Most contests feature two-man teams. In rounds 1 and 3, golfers play better-ball (each player’s best score counts), while rounds 2 and 4 use alternate shot (partners take turns hitting). Sometimes, the schedule even changed to keep things fresh. Prize purses often topped $1 million and, at one point, reached $1,286,050. And when Mother Nature had her say, tournaments would sometimes finish in three rounds or wrap up on a Monday, adding extra drama to the event.

Some classic tournament titles include:

  • Zurich Classic
  • HP Classic
  • Compaq Classic
  • Freeport-McDermott Classic
  • USF&G Classic
  • Greater New Orleans Open
  • Crescent City Open
  • New Orleans Open

Ram Golf Clubs: Brand History and USA Manufacturing Origins

img-2.jpg

Ram started in Chicago after World War II when the Hansberger family spent $5,000 to buy a five-iron from MacGregor. They called it Sportsman's Golf in 1948. This small beginning set the stage for a brand that made quality, affordable clubs for everyday golfers. The roots of the brand are as American as it gets.

In the 1960s, Ram got even bigger by buying a ball plant in Bay City, Michigan. The company also brought chemist Terry Pocklington on board to help improve their products. His research boosted the club designs and helped Ram build a reputation for reliable performance on the course.

Ownership changes and shifts in the market later reshaped the brand. The Hansbergers sold the company for $20 million but then bought it back in 1979 at a lower price, using their long-lasting industry ties to make it work. In the 1990s, Ram faced tougher times when Rudy Slucker took over a struggling putter line. Today, after DICK’S Sporting Goods acquired the brand following Sports Authority’s bankruptcy, Ram remains a unique U.S. manufacturer known for collectible clubs and a proud American legacy.

Multiple Winners of the Masters: Champions with Two or More Titles

img-1.jpg

Jack Nicklaus is a true golf legend. He won six Masters titles in 1963, 1965, 1966, 1972, 1975, and 1986. His back-to-back wins in 1965 and 1966 and that nine-stroke victory in 1965 are just amazing. Before he became a legend at Augusta, he wowed fans with steady precision and flair, every swing mattered!

Tiger Woods is a top name too, earning five titles in 1997, 2001, 2002, 2005, and 2019. His wins in 2001 and 2002 put him right up there with the best. And who could forget his famous 16th-hole chip-in in 2005? It still makes fans gasp in awe.

Arnold Palmer charmed golf lovers with four wins in 1958, 1960, 1962, and 1964. His victories inspired many newcomers to pick up the game. Meanwhile, Jimmy Demaret showed off his skills with three wins in 1940, 1947, and 1950, proving his talent on the green.

Gary Player broke new ground as the first non-American champion, winning in 1961, 1974, and 1978. His success brought a fresh, global flavor to the tournament. Byron Nelson, with his wins in 1937 and 1942, rounds out the group of legends who have made Augusta unforgettable.
